[oe] [PATCH 1/2] add qt4-x11-base and demo images
Koen Kooi
k.kooi at student.utwente.nl
Fri Nov 26 11:19:29 UTC 2010
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Could you please put those in a task so they can be reused in other images?
On 26-11-10 11:22, Eric Bénard wrote:
> these are images integrating qt4-x11-free librarie and its demo
> applications running using Xorg.
>
> Signed-off-by: Eric Bénard <eric at eukrea.com>
> ---
> recipes/images/qt4-x11-base-image.bb | 59 ++++++++++++++++++++++++++++++++++
> recipes/images/qt4-x11-demo-image.bb | 7 ++++
> 2 files changed, 66 insertions(+), 0 deletions(-)
> create mode 100644 recipes/images/qt4-x11-base-image.bb
> create mode 100644 recipes/images/qt4-x11-demo-image.bb
>
> diff --git a/recipes/images/qt4-x11-base-image.bb b/recipes/images/qt4-x11-base-image.bb
> new file mode 100644
> index 0000000..d559c96
> --- /dev/null
> +++ b/recipes/images/qt4-x11-base-image.bb
> @@ -0,0 +1,59 @@
> +require micro-base-image.bb
> +
> +TOUCH = ' ${@base_contains("MACHINE_FEATURES", "touchscreen", "tslib tslib-calibrate tslib-tests", "",d)}'
> +
> +XSERVER ?= "xserver-xorg \
> + xf86-input-evdev \
> + xf86-input-tslib \
> + xf86-video-fbdev "
> +
> +RDEPENDS_append += " \
> + qt4-x11-free \
> + "
> +
> +QT_INSTALL = " \
> + libqt3support4 \
> + libqtclucene4 \
> + libqtcore4 \
> + libqtdbus4 \
> + libqtgui4 \
> + libqthelp4 \
> + libqtmultimedia4 \
> + libqtnetwork4 \
> + libqtscript4 \
> + libqtscripttools4 \
> + libqtsql4 \
> + libqtsvg4 \
> + libqttest4 \
> + libqtwebkit4 \
> + libqtxml4 \
> + libqtxmlpatterns4 \
> + qt4-fonts \
> + qt4-plugin-iconengine-svgicon \
> + qt4-plugin-imageformat-gif \
> + qt4-plugin-imageformat-ico \
> + qt4-plugin-imageformat-jpeg \
> + qt4-plugin-imageformat-mng \
> + qt4-plugin-imageformat-svg \
> + qt4-plugin-imageformat-tiff \
> + qt4-plugin-phonon-backend-gstreamer \
> + qt4-plugin-script-dbus \
> + qt4-plugin-sqldriver-sqlite2 \
> + qt4-plugin-sqldriver-sqlite \
> +"
> +
> +IMAGE_INSTALL += "\
> + initscripts \
> + kernel-modules \
> + gdbserver \
> + strace \
> + module-init-tools \
> + ${QT_INSTALL} \
> + ${TOUCH} \
> + qwt \
> + pointercal \
> + ${XSERVER} \
> + ttf-liberation-sans ttf-liberation-serif ttf-liberation-mono \
> + xauth xhost xset xrandr \
> +"
> +
> diff --git a/recipes/images/qt4-x11-demo-image.bb b/recipes/images/qt4-x11-demo-image.bb
> new file mode 100644
> index 0000000..8d14dc1
> --- /dev/null
> +++ b/recipes/images/qt4-x11-demo-image.bb
> @@ -0,0 +1,7 @@
> +require qt4-x11-base-image.bb
> +
> +IMAGE_INSTALL += "\
> + qt4-demos qt4-examples qt-demo-init \
> + qt4-assistant \
> + qwt-examples \
> +"
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.5 (Darwin)
iD8DBQFM75fBMkyGM64RGpERAtC8AJsGzlOp2CYEyO/RnjX1iOShBpD2OACgiILB
4HT1IOg9RJeJzsxa7tvfRYY=
=AvOj
-----END PGP SIGNATURE-----
More information about the Openembedded-devel
mailing list